A nylon part that meets all mechanical requirements but lacks food-contact certification cannot legally be used in food processing equipment in the EU or US. Medical device applications require FDA device master file compatibility and ISO 10993 biocompatibility testing.<\/p>\n<p>This guide provides a comprehensive overview of the certifications most relevant to nylon material selection, with practical guidance on what each means for your application.<\/p>\n<h2>US FDA Food Contact Regulations<\/h2>\n<p>The US FDA regulates food contact materials under 21 CFR (Code of Federal Regulations) Parts 174-180. For nylon, the key regulation is 21 CFR \u00a7177.1500, which establishes the conditions for safe use of nylon resins in food contact:<\/p>\n<p>**21 CFR \u00a7177.1500 \u2014 Nylon Resins**:<br \/>\nThis regulation specifies:<br \/>\n&#8211; Permitted nylon types (PA6, PA66, PA6\/66 copolymer, PA11, PA12)<br \/>\n&#8211; Maximum residual monomer content<br \/>\n&#8211; Extraction limits (specific solvents and conditions)<br \/>\n&#8211; Temperature limitations for different food types<\/p>\n<p><strong>Key Limitations<\/strong>:<\/p>\n<table style=\"width:100%;border-collapse:collapse;margin:1rem 0;\">\n<thead>\n<tr>\n<th style=\"padding:8px;border:1px solid #ddd;background:#f5f5f5;text-align:left;\">Fatty foods<\/th>\n<th style=\"padding:8px;border:1px solid #ddd;background:#f5f5f5;text-align:left;\">Up to 250\u00b0F (121\u00b0C)<\/th>\n<th style=\"padding:8px;border:1px solid #ddd;background:#f5f5f5;text-align:left;\">With extraction limitations<\/th>\n<\/tr>\n<\/thead>\n<tbody>\n<tr>\n<td style=\"padding:8px;border:1px solid #ddd;\">Dry foods<\/td>\n<td style=\"padding:8px;border:1px solid #ddd;\">Room temperature only<\/td>\n<td style=\"padding:8px;border:1px solid #ddd;\">No temperature restriction<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/tbody>\n<\/table>\n<p>**What FDA compliance means in practice**:<br \/>\n&#8211; The nylon resin is FDA-compliant (21 CFR \u00a7177.1500 listed)<br \/>\n&#8211; Colorants and additives used must also be FDA-approved for food contact<br \/>\n&#8211; The part manufacturer must ensure processing conditions don&#8217;t introduce contaminants<br \/>\n&#8211; FDA compliance is a starting point \u2014 specific applications may require additional testing<\/p>\n<p>**Not all FDA-listed nylons are equivalent** \u2014 KSAN (Korea), BASF (Ultramid), DuPont (Zytel), and DSM (Stanyl) all have FDA-listed nylon grades, but they differ in additives, processing, and extraction profiles. Always request the FDA Letters of No Objection (LONO) or Food Contact Substance Notifications (FCN) from your material supplier.<\/p>\n<h2>EU Regulation 10\/2011 for Food Contact Plastics<\/h2>\n<p>The EU has the most comprehensive food contact regulation for plastics. EU Regulation 10\/2011 (and its amendments) establishes:<\/p>\n<p>**Dual Listing System**:<br \/>\nThe regulation lists:<br \/>\n1. **Authorized monomers and starting substances** (Annex I) \u2014 the chemical building blocks<br \/>\n2. **Authorized additives** (Annex II) \u2014 colorants, stabilizers, plasticizers<br \/>\n3. **Specific Migration Limits (SMLs)** \u2014 maximum allowed migration of each substance into food<br \/>\n4. **Overall Migration Limit (OML)** \u2014 60 mg\/kg food for total migrants<\/p>\n<p>**Nylon-Specific Requirements**:<br \/>\nNylon monomers (caprolactam for PA6, adipic acid and hexamethylenediamine for PA66) are specifically listed in Annex I. However, the additives used \u2014 catalysts, antioxidants, slip agents \u2014 must individually appear in the authorized list.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Key Compliance Points<\/strong>:<\/p>\n<table style=\"width:100%;border-collapse:collapse;margin:1rem 0;\">\n<thead>\n<tr>\n<th style=\"padding:8px;border:1px solid #ddd;background:#f5f5f5;text-align:left;\">Specific Migration of caprolactam<\/th>\n<th style=\"padding:8px;border:1px solid #ddd;background:#f5f5f5;text-align:left;\">15 mg\/kg food<\/th>\n<\/tr>\n<\/thead>\n<tbody>\n<tr>\n<td style=\"padding:8px;border:1px solid #ddd;\">Primary aromatic amines (PAAs)<\/td>\n<td style=\"padding:8px;border:1px solid #ddd;\">ND (not detectable, 0.01 mg\/kg)<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/tbody>\n<\/table>\n<p>**Important**: EU Regulation 10\/2011 requires documentation of compliance including:<br \/>\n&#8211; Declaration of Compliance (DoC) from the material manufacturer<br \/>\n&#8211; Supporting technical documentation<br \/>\n&#8211; Batch traceability<\/p>\n<p>For imported materials, request the EU 10\/2011 compliance statement with specific SML test data from an accredited laboratory.<\/p>\n<h2>Medical Device Applications: FDA and ISO 10993<\/h2>\n<p>Nylon used in medical devices requires FDA device registration and ISO 10993 biocompatibility testing:<\/p>\n<p>**FDA Medical Device Regulation**:<br \/>\n&#8211; Class I devices: General controls, many exempt from 510(k)<br \/>\n&#8211; Class II devices: Require 510(k) premarket notification \u2014 must demonstrate substantial equivalence to predicate device<br \/>\n&#8211; Class III devices: Require PMA (premarket approval) \u2014 most rigorous review<\/p>\n<p>For material suppliers, FDA Device Master File (MAF) registration allows proprietary data sharing with device manufacturers without revealing trade secrets.<\/p>\n<p>**ISO 10993 Biocompatibility Testing**:<br \/>\nThis series of standards tests material biological safety. Key tests for nylon:<\/p>\n<table style=\"width:100%;border-collapse:collapse;margin:1.5rem 0;\">\n<thead>\n<tr>\n<th style=\"padding:10px;border:1px solid #ddd;background:#f5f5f5;text-align:left;\">Test<\/th>\n<th style=\"padding:10px;border:1px solid #ddd;background:#f5f5f5;text-align:left;\">Standard<\/th>\n<th style=\"padding:10px;border:1px solid #ddd;background:#f5f5f5;text-align:left;\">What It Evaluates<\/th>\n<\/tr>\n<\/thead>\n<tbody>\n<tr>\n<td style=\"padding:10px;border:1px solid #ddd;\">Cytotoxicity<\/td>\n<td style=\"padding:10px;border:1px solid #ddd;\">ISO 10993-5<\/td>\n<td style=\"padding:10px;border:1px solid #ddd;\">Cell death\/viability in cell culture<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td style=\"padding:10px;border:1px solid #ddd;\">Sensitization<\/td>\n<td style=\"padding:10px;border:1px solid #ddd;\">ISO 10993-10<\/td>\n<td style=\"padding:10px;border:1px solid #ddd;\">Allergic reaction potential<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td style=\"padding:10px;border:1px solid #ddd;\">Irritation<\/td>\n<td style=\"padding:10px;border:1px solid #ddd;\">ISO 10993-10<\/td>\n<td style=\"padding:10px;border:1px solid #ddd;\">Skin\/eye\/mucosal irritation<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/tbody>\n<\/table>\n<table style=\"width:100%;border-collapse:collapse;margin:1rem 0;\">\n<thead>\n<tr>\n<th style=\"padding:8px;border:1px solid #ddd;background:#f5f5f5;text-align:left;\">Acute Systemic Toxicity<\/th>\n<th style=\"padding:8px;border:1px solid #ddd;background:#f5f5f5;text-align:left;\">ISO 10993-11<\/th>\n<th style=\"padding:8px;border:1px solid #ddd;background:#f5f5f5;text-align:left;\">Toxic response to extracts<\/th>\n<\/tr>\n<\/thead>\n<tbody>\n<tr>\n<td style=\"padding:8px;border:1px solid #ddd;\">Implantation<\/td>\n<td style=\"padding:8px;border:1px solid #ddd;\">ISO 10993-6<\/td>\n<td style=\"padding:8px;border:1px solid #ddd;\">Tissue response to implanted material<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/tbody>\n<\/table>\n<p>**USP Class VI**:<br \/>\nFor pharmaceutical and medical device applications, USP Class VI testing is often required in addition to ISO 10993. This three-tiered test (systemic injection, intracutaneous, implantation) evaluates acute systemic and local tissue response.<\/p>\n<p>**Nylon&#8217;s Biocompatibility Profile**:<br \/>\nPA6 and PA66 have a generally favorable biocompatibility profile \u2014 routinely passing ISO 10993-5 cytotoxicity and sensitization tests. However, residual monomers (caprolactam, hexamethylenediamine) can cause issues at high extraction levels. Medical-grade nylons have tighter monomer specifications.<\/p>\n<h2>Water and Plumbing Certifications<\/h2>\n<p>For nylon in potable water and plumbing applications, regional certifications are required:<\/p>\n<p>**NSF\/ANSI 61 \u2014 Drinking Water System Components**:<br \/>\nThis North American standard establishes health effects criteria for devices and components that contact drinking water. NSF 61 covers:<br \/>\n&#8211; Extraction testing for regulated contaminants<br \/>\n&#8211; Maximum contaminant levels (lead, phthalates, BPA, etc.)<br \/>\n&#8211; Threshold of toxicological concern (TTC) approach for non-listed substances<\/p>\n<p>Nylon compounds seeking NSF 61 certification must pass extraction testing at standardized conditions. Common grades: PA66-GF for hot water plumbing, PA12 for cold water and fuel lines.<\/p>\n<p>**WRAS (Water Regulations Advisory Scheme) \u2014 UK**:<br \/>\nWRAS approval requires materials to not contaminate water or promote microbial growth. Testing includes:<br \/>\n&#8211; Non-toxicity to water organisms<br \/>\n&#8211; Taste and odor testing<br \/>\n&#8211; Extraction testing for regulated substances<\/p>\n<p>**KTW (Kunststoffe f\u00fcr Trinkwasser \u2014 Germany)**:<br \/>\nGerman drinking water certification with specific extraction limits for plasticizers, antioxidants, and colorants. More stringent than NSF 61 in some areas, particularly for plasticizer content.<\/p>\n<p>**ACS (Attestation de Conformit\u00e9 Sanitaire \u2014 France)**:<br \/>\nFrench sanitary certification based on AFNOR standards. Requires declaration of all components and extraction testing in French-accredited laboratories.<\/p>\n<p>**For international projects**: Always verify the specific regional water certification required. Many countries have their own standards that may differ significantly.<\/p>\n<h2>UL Flammability and Electrical Certifications<\/h2>\n<p>For electrical and fire safety applications:<\/p>\n<p>**UL 94 #ddd;\">130\u00b0C<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/tbody>\n<\/table>\n<p>**CTI (Comparative Tracking Index)**:<br \/>\nMeasures resistance to electrical tracking (surface leakage under voltage). PA66 typically achieves CTI 500-600V. FR grades often reduce CTI to 250-400V. For EV applications requiring CTI >600V, special high-CTI grades are needed.<\/p>\n<div class=\"np-faq-section\" itemscope
